Baseball Recap: Clinton Central Bulldogs vs. Western Boone Stars

Clinton Central had to endure a six-game losing streak, but that streak is no more. They blew past the Western Boone Stars 19-7. Clinton Central's hitters st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most runs they've scored all season.

Lawrence LaFave was a major factor no matter where he played. He looked comfortable on the mound, tossing five innings while giving up just one earned (and six unearned) runs off eight hits. LaFave was also big at the plate, going 2-for-4 with four RBI and two doubles.

In other batting news, Clinton Central got a massive performance out of Cole Davison, who got on base in all four of his plate appearances with a home run and three RBI. Carson O'Brien was another key contributor, scoring three runs while going 2-for-3.

On Western Boone's side, Carter Marcum was cooking despite his team's loss, going 3-for-3 with a home run, two runs, and two RBI. Another player making a difference was Bryce Kopriva, who went 1-for-2 with three RBI, a triple, and a run.

Clinton Central's win ended a four-game drought at home and bumped them up to 3-10-1. As for Western Boone, their defeat dropped their record down to 14-9.
